H.R. 1496 (107th)
To allow credit under the Federal Employees' Retirement System for certain Government service which was performed abroad after December 31, 1988, and before May 24, 1998.

Summary
Allows credit under the Federal Employees' Retirement System for temporary Government service which was performed abroad after December 31, 1988 and before May 24, 1998, at a U.S. diplomatic mission, consular mission, or other Foreign Service post. Directs the Office of Personnel Management to inform individuals entitled to have any service credited under this Act or to have any annuity computed or recomputed under this Act. Sets forth requirements for the computation or recomputation of annuities or survivor annuities as necessitated by this Act.
